Subject: Re: [PATCH 3/4] MIPS: ath79: Add the EHCI controller and USB phy to the AR9132 dtsi
Date: Tue, 1 Sep 2015 19:59:59 +0300 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<55E5D98F.6060904@cogentembedded.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<1441120994-31476-4-git-send-email-albeu@free.fr>
Hello.
On 09/01/2015 06:23 PM, Alban Bedel wrote:
> Signed-off-by: Alban Bedel <albeu@free.fr>
> ---
> arch/mips/boot/dts/qca/ar9132.dtsi | 24 ++++++++++++++++++++++++
> 1 file changed, 24 insertions(+)
>
> diff --git a/arch/mips/boot/dts/qca/ar9132.dtsi b/arch/mips/boot/dts/qca/ar9132.dtsi
> index fb7734e..665ee84 100644
> --- a/arch/mips/boot/dts/qca/ar9132.dtsi
> +++ b/arch/mips/boot/dts/qca/ar9132.dtsi
> @@ -125,6 +125,21 @@
> };
> };
>
> + ehci@1b000100 {
Please name the node "usb", not "ehci" in order to comply to the ePAPR
standard.
> + compatible = "qca,ar7100-ehci", "generic-ehci";
MBR, Sergei
